What is ADHD?
ADHD is a complex condition that affects individuals in a range of ways. It is characterised by in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siveness, albeit the symptoms can vary considerably among individuals. Numerous adults with ADHD are primarily neglectful or might have symptoms that manifest in a more subtle kind, typically resulting in missed medical diagnoses during youth.

Actions in the Assessment Process
Initial Consultation: The private satisfies with a healthcare expert, often a psychiatrist or scientific psychologist, who goes over signs, medical history, and the impact of signs on life.

Standardised Questionnaires: The individual may be asked to submit standard assessment tools such as the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S) or the Wender Utah Rating Scale (WURS) to collect more info.

Event Information: In some cases, professionals might seek authorization to get information from relative or others who have routinely engaged with the person, offering additional insight into behaviour patterns.

Scientific Interview: An in-depth clinical interview will be carried out to dive deeper into the person's history of signs, working, and any potential co-existing conditions.

Diagnosis: Based on the collected details, the health care expert will make a formal diagnosis according to standards from the National Institute for Health and Care Excellence (NICE) and the DSM-5.

How can I find a professional for ADHD assessment?
You can consult your GP for a recommendation to an NHS expert or look for certified [private adhd assessment birmingham](https://pad.stuve.de/s/NHiyWxTGJ) providers online.
What if I am identified with ADHD?
The specialist will talk about a customized treatment strategy, which might include therapy, medication, or lifestyle modifications.
Is the assessment confidential?
Yes, assessments are carried out in a personal setting, and personal information will be safeguarded in compliance with UK data protection laws.
Can I self-refer for an assessment?
In the private sector, yes. For the NHS, normally, a recommendation through a GP is needed.
What should I bring to the assessment?
Bring notes on your signs, finished surveys, and any pertinent medical history files.
